The first apartment we see her in is a share house. She isn't related to anyone. The landlord rents by the room not apartment. Her father dies during her first year of high school. Her parents were already divorced at that time and her mother had married a man with a younger daughter. The daughter didn't like attention being taken from her and refused to let Yi Fan stay with them. The mother wanted a fresh start from her first marriage. The step-father, if memory serves wasn't a horrible person. I think he was under the impression that a lot of things where Yi Fan's choice. (Someone correct me if i'm wrong) She first moves in with her paternal grandmother, but she passes away. She then moves in with her paternal uncle and his family. His wife is a piece of work. It's that woman's(her aunt by marriage) brother that sexually assaults her in high school. I believe her son steals from Yi Fan if I'm not mistaken, I can't remember if he skeeves on her though. I just remember that he was treated like a little prince that could do no wrong and she was treated like a heavy burden draining the family funds. Her Uncle is a bit of a pushover and can't stand up to his wife. The uncle-in-law, is a parasite but again, men can do no wrong in the eyes of her aunt.

Most basic beginning timeline without year date and going only off of my memory of the novel I read over a year ago... Hidden love starts about 2-3 years after Sang Yan & Yi Fan's first day of high school. They have about a year together at the same school. He travels back and forth to see her in the new town she stays in for the rest of high school. End of their Senior year before graduation Yi Fan ends things with Sang Yan. Sang Yan meets Jai Xu his first week of University. Helps him pay for his mother's hospital fees and then funeral. Sang Zhi meets Jai Xu for the first time, and her crush begins. 4 years later they graduate...(no real contact for Yi Fan and Sang Yan....he goes to the city she is in regularly, but doesn't make contact. He collects her articles from the student newspaper & then her first job.) 1-2 years after Yi Fan, Sang Yan, and Jai Xu graduate university Sang Zhi is in her final semester of High school and Yi Fan walked into Overtime and runs into Sang Yan. I believe she had been in the city for about 3 weeks or months(again memory, not looking at the novel so vague about this timeline) prior to their first run in. He was shocked to see her because she had still been working at the newspaper the last time he went to the town she was living in. Once Yang Zhi starts university the stories begin to parallel/overlap each other. January/February Sang Yan moves into the apartment saying it will take a year for the repairs to be done with his apartment.(seems they changed that in the live action) By his next birthday(Jan 2 they(Yi Fan and Sang Yan) are on the same page about being together, and Jai Xu is now seeing Sang Zhi as an adult and is interested in her after she defends him in the restaurant on New Years Eve. Minutes after Jai Xu and Sang Yan leave the wedding reception of Sang Yan & Jai Xu's roommate, Yi Fan shows up as Sang Yan's girlfriend and is introduced for the first time to the college friend group as his SO. Summertime Sang Yan catches his bestie dating his little sister. That morning he and YiFan get in an argument and he leaves his luggage in the back of his car in the parking garage and takes a taxi to the airport instead.
